In a recent statement, West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ee accused the police of operating as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) cadres, alleging that they are monitoring her movements and activities. Banerjee expressed concerns over the increasing surveillance and control exerted by the police, which she believes is being used to intimidate and suppress political opposition. She emphasized that such actions undermine democratic principles and the autonomy of law enforcement agencies. The Chief Minister's remarks have sparked a debate on the impartiality of the police and the potential misuse of power for political gains. The BJP has yet to respond to these allegations. The situation continues to evolve, with calls for an independent investigation into the matter.
